H.R. 7105 (94th)

A bill to prohibit an alien who has been illegally employed in the United States from obtaining a permanent residence status.

Summary

Revises the Immigration and Nationality Act to prohibit any alien who has been illegally employed in the United States from obtaining permanent residence status.
